About Andrew Lowe

Andrew Lowe is a scholar working on Cellular and Molecular Neuroscience, Cognitive Neuroscience, Developmental Neuroscience, Gastroenterology and Radiology, Nuclear Medicine and Imaging, having authored 47 papers that have together received 1.2k indexed citations. Recurring topics across this work include Neuroscience and Neuropharmacology Research (13 papers), Neural dynamics and brain function (8 papers), Functional Brain Connectivity Studies (8 papers), Neurotransmitter Receptor Influence on Behavior (5 papers), Advanced MRI Techniques and Applications (5 papers), Retinal Development and Disorders (4 papers), Esophageal and GI Pathology (3 papers) and Neurobiology and Insect Physiology Research (2 papers). The work is most often cited by research in Cellular and Molecular Neuroscience (364 citations), Cognitive Neuroscience (327 citations), Neurology (95 citations), Developmental Neuroscience (41 citations) and Radiology, Nuclear Medicine and Imaging (221 citations). Andrew Lowe has collaborated with scholars based in United Kingdom, United States and Belgium. Frequent co-authors include Steven Williams, Ian D. Thompson, Nicola R. Sibson, Paul R. Hunter, Martin P. Meyer, John S. Beech, Clive Kay, Constantin von zur Mühlen, Nikolas Nikolaou and N Warrick. Their work appears in journals such as NeuroImage, Journal of Neuroscience, NMR in Biomedicine, Neuron and Psychopharmacology.
